Réponse Courte

Solutions simples

Comment creer une file en C?

Comment créer une file en C?

Prototype de la fonction : int enfiler (File * suite, Element * courant, char *donnee); La 1ère image affiche le début de l’insertion, donc la liste a la taille 1 après l’insertion. Dans la file, l’élément à récupérer c’est le 1er entré.

Comment trier une pile?

Tu retire de la pile 1 tout ce qui est bien trié et tu le mets sur la pile 2. Quand tu tombes sur un élément X pas à sa place, tu le retires, le met dans une variable temporaire, recommence à mettre la pile 2 sur la pile 1 et tu insères X à sa place. Et tu recommences tant que la pile n’est pas triée.

Quelle est la structure d’une pile?

La structure de pile est une structure de données mutable. Cela signifie que sa valeur ou son état peut changer au cours du temps. Deux opérations primitives permettent cette mutabilité : et le dépilement. La méthode d’empilement : 4.2.4. Prédicat ¶ Un prédicat permettant de tester la vacuité d’une pile : 4.2.5. Une nouvelle exception ¶

LIRE AUSSI:   Quels sont les pays hispanophones des Caraibes?

Comment afficher une pile entière?

Pour afficher la pile entière, il faut se positionner au début de la pile (le pointeur debut le permettra). Ensuite, en utilisant le pointeur suivant de chaque élément, la pile est parcourue du 1er vers le dernier élément. La condition d’arrêt est donnée par la taille de la pile.

Est-ce que la pile est limitée à 8 éléments?

Dans le cas d’un changement de niveau de priorité lors de l’interruption, les registres SS et ESP le sont aussi. Une autre pile existe dans les CPU x86, celle de l’unité de calcul flottant (FPU). Plus précisément, cette unité utilise une pile limitée à 8 éléments, et dont le fonctionnement s’apparente à un barillet.

Comment s’exécutent les opérations sur la pile?

Toutes les opérations sur la pile s’exécutent en temps constant : elles ne dépendent pas du nombre d’éléments stocké dans la pile (ni de la capacité maximale de la pile). Cette implémentation est donc optimale en terme de complexité algorithmique.

LIRE AUSSI:   Pourquoi les routes sont noires?